首页 > 科技 >

🌟jQuery Validate:轻松添加自定义验证规则🌟

发布时间:2025-03-17 22:30:20来源:

在前端开发中,表单验证是不可或缺的一部分。jQuery Validate插件以其简单易用的特点深受开发者喜爱。不过,有时候默认的验证规则可能无法满足我们的需求,这时就需要添加自定义验证规则啦!🔍

首先,确保你已经在项目中引入了jQuery和jQuery Validate插件。接着,通过`addMethod()`方法来创建自己的验证逻辑。例如,假设我们需要验证用户输入的手机号是否符合特定格式,就可以这样写:

```javascript

$.validator.addMethod("customPhone", function(value, element) {

return this.optional(element) || /^1[3-9]\d{9}$/.test(value);

}, "请输入正确的手机号!");

```

然后,在表单验证配置中应用这个新规则:

```javascript

$("form").validate({

rules: {

phone: {

required: true,

customPhone: true

}

},

messages: {

phone: {

required: "手机号不能为空",

customPhone: "手机号格式错误"

}

}

});

```

通过这种方式,我们可以灵活地扩展jQuery Validate的功能,让表单验证更加贴合实际需求。👏

💡小提示:记得测试不同场景下的效果哦,确保规则能够准确无误地执行!✨

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。